I need a new tourist visa from a consul. Is this ok?

Featured Replies

My first visa from a Thai consul (Vientiane) expires end of May. May I get another one there or at a different Thai consul?  I'm a US citizen. Thanks

Have you obtained a 30 day extension to your SETV.

How long do you wish to stay in Thailand. 

Yes you can apply there but it is always best to switch them IMHO.

You require an appointment for Vientiane. It's often booked out weeks in advance

Here is link:

https://thaivisavientiane.com/# 

 

You should be ok for a second SETV.

Fall back option if refused is to enter visa exempt at friendship bridge.

4 minutes ago, cubism001 said:

Fly into Vientiane or Udon to get the 30 day stamp?  Thanks.

That would work.

You can also extend that by 30 days.

You can do 2 visa exempt entries via land per calendar year.
